******************************<wbr>********<br>
* INTERACTING WITH LISTSERV BY EMAIL *<br>
******************************<wbr>********<br>
<br>
You may leave the list at any time by sending a SIGNOFF NCSG-DISCUSS<br>
command to: <a href="mailto:LISTSERV@LISTSERV.SYR.EDU" target="_blank">LISTSERV@LISTSERV.SYR.EDU</a>, or by sending a blank email to:<br>
<a href="mailto:NCSG-DISCUSS-signoff-request@LISTSERV.SYR.EDU" target="_blank">NCSG-DISCUSS-signoff-request@L<wbr>ISTSERV.SYR.EDU</a>.<br>
<br>
You can also tell LISTSERV how you want it to confirm the receipt of<br>
messages that you send to the list. To send yourself a copy of your own<br>
messages, send a SET NCSG-DISCUSS REPRO command.<br>
<br>
Alternatively, to have LISTSERV send you a short acknowledgement instead<br>
of the entire message, send a SET NCSG-DISCUSS ACK NOREPRO command.<br>
Finally, you can turn off acknowledgements completely with the SET<br>
NCSG-DISCUSS NOACK NOREPRO command.<br>
<br>
This list is available in digest form. If you wish to receive the<br>
digested version of the postings, then issue a SET NCSG-DISCUSS DIGEST<br>
command.<br>
